Understanding Travel Insurance

What is Travel Insurance

Travel insurance is a type of insurance designed to protect travelers from various risks associated with traveling. This can include coverage for trip cancellations, medical emergencies, lost luggage, and other unforeseen events that may disrupt your travel plans. By purchasing travel insurance, you can mitigate the financial impact of these risks and travel with greater peace of mind.

Types of Travel Insurance

There are several types of travel insurance policies available, each catering to different needs:

Trip Cancellation Insurance: Reimburses you for non-refundable expenses if you need to cancel your trip for a covered reason.

Travel Medical Insurance: Covers medical expenses incurred while traveling, especially important if your regular health insurance does not provide coverage outside your home country.

Baggage Insurance: Protects against loss, theft, or damage to your luggage and personal belongings.

Emergency Evacuation Insurance: Covers transportation costs to a medical facility in case of an emergency.

Comprehensive Travel Insurance: Combines multiple types of coverage into one policy, providing broader protection.

Why Consider Travel Insurance Before Booking

Protection Against Trip Cancellation

One of the most significant reasons to consider travel insurance before booking is to protect yourself against trip cancellations. Life is unpredictable; emergencies can arise that may force you to cancel your plans. Trip cancellation insurance can reimburse you for non-refundable expenses, such as flights, hotels, and activities, depending on the reason for cancellation.

Common Covered Reasons for Trip Cancellation:

  • Illness or injury to you or a traveling companion
  • Death of a family member
  • Natural disasters affecting your destination
  • Job loss or layoff
  • Unexpected military deployment

Coverage for Medical Emergencies

Traveling can pose health risks, especially when visiting foreign countries where healthcare systems may differ significantly from what you are accustomed to. Travel medical insurance can cover medical expenses incurred during your trip, including hospital stays, doctor visits, and emergency evacuations. This coverage is especially crucial if you are traveling to destinations where healthcare costs are high or if your regular health insurance does not provide international coverage.

Safeguarding Your Investment

Traveling often involves significant financial commitments, from flights and accommodations to excursions and activities. By purchasing travel insurance before booking, you can safeguard your investment against unexpected events that could lead to financial losses. This is particularly important for expensive trips, such as cruises, international vacations, or family reunions.

What Does Travel Insurance Cover

Trip Cancellation and Interruption

Trip cancellation and interruption coverage is designed to reimburse you for non-refundable expenses if you need to cancel or cut short your trip due to a covered reason.

  • Non-refundable airline tickets
  • Pre-paid hotel reservations
  • Tour or activity costs

Medical Coverage

Travel medical insurance provides coverage for medical emergencies that occur while you are traveling. This can include.

  • Hospital stays
  • Doctor visits
  • Prescription medications
  • Emergency medical evacuation

Lost or Delayed Baggage

Baggage insurance protects you against the loss, theft, or damage of your luggage and personal belongings. If your baggage is delayed, this coverage can help reimburse you for essential items you may need to purchase while waiting for your luggage.

Emergency Evacuation

In the event of a medical emergency, emergency evacuation coverage can cover the costs of transporting you to a medical facility or back to your home country. This is particularly important if you are traveling to remote areas where medical facilities may be limited.

Travel Delay

If your trip is delayed due to circumstances beyond your control, such as severe weather or mechanical issues, travel delay coverage can reimburse you for additional expenses incurred during the delay, such as meals and accommodations.

Common Misconceptions About Travel Insurance

There are several misconceptions about travel insurance that can lead travelers to forgo this essential protection.

“I don’t need travel insurance because my credit card covers it.” While some credit cards offer travel insurance benefits, these may not cover all scenarios or provide sufficient coverage. Always review the terms and conditions of your credit card’s insurance benefits.

“I’m healthy, so I don’t need medical coverage.” Health issues can arise unexpectedly, and medical emergencies can be costly, especially when traveling abroad. Travel medical insurance can provide crucial protection.

“I can buy travel insurance after I book my trip.” While it is possible to purchase insurance after booking, waiting too long can leave you unprotected against cancellation risks. It’s best to secure coverage as soon as you make travel arrangements.

When to Purchase Travel Insurance

Timing and Booking

The ideal time to purchase travel insurance is as soon as you book your trip. This ensures that you are covered for any unforeseen events that may arise before your departure, such as cancellations or emergencies. Some policies even offer additional benefits if purchased within a certain timeframe after booking.

Pre-existing Conditions

If you have pre-existing medical conditions, it’s crucial to purchase travel insurance soon after booking your trip. Many policies have specific clauses regarding pre-existing conditions, and buying insurance early can help ensure that you are covered for any medical issues that may arise during your travels.

Factors to Consider When Choosing a Policy

Coverage Limits

When selecting a travel insurance policy, pay close attention to coverage limits. Ensure that the policy provides adequate coverage for your specific needs, especially for high-cost items like medical emergencies or trip cancellations.

Exclusions

Every travel insurance policy has exclusions, which are situations or events that are not covered. Carefully review the policy’s exclusions to understand what is not included and ensure that it meets your needs.

Customer Reviews and Ratings

Researching customer reviews and ratings can provide insight into the reliability and customer service of the insurance provider. Look for companies with positive feedback and a reputation for handling claims efficiently.

How to Purchase Travel Insurance

Where to Buy

Travel insurance can be purchased through various channels:

Directly from Insurance Providers: Many insurance companies offer travel insurance policies directly through their websites.

Travel Agents: If you book your trip through a travel agent, they may offer travel insurance options as part of their services.

Online Comparison Sites: Websites that compare travel insurance policies can help you find the best coverage for your needs at competitive prices.

Comparing Policies

When comparing travel insurance policies, consider the following factors:

Coverage Options: Ensure that the policy covers all the necessary aspects of your trip, including medical emergencies, cancellations, and baggage loss.

Cost: Compare premiums but remember that the cheapest option may not always provide the best coverage.

Customer Support: Look for providers with strong customer support, especially for claims assistance.

How to File a Claim

Claim Process

Filing a claim for travel insurance typically involves the following steps:

Notify Your Insurer: Contact your insurance provider as soon as you become aware of a situation that may require a claim.

Gather Documentation: Collect all relevant documents, including receipts, booking confirmations, and any correspondence related to the incident.

Complete the Claim Form: Fill out the necessary claim form provided by your insurer.

Submit Your Claim: Send your completed claim form and supporting documents to your insurance provider.

Documentation Needed

To support your claim, you may need to provide:

  • Proof of purchase (receipts, invoices)
  • Documentation of the incident (medical reports, cancellation notices)
  • Evidence of additional expenses incurred (new booking confirmations, hotel receipts)
